I am an MBA-HR student, currently working on my project at Tata Cummins. My topic revolves around the preparation of an in-house magazine. At the moment, I have benchmarked some companies. I would greatly appreciate it if anyone could provide assistance on how to proceed further. What steps should I follow next?

1. Select an attractive name for the magazine.
2. Write an editor's letter to be on the first page, with a photo or without.
3. Then collect some useful articles from colleagues.
4. Include a list of birthdays and wedding days.
5. Provide some health tips.
6. Write some jokes.
7. Include a blank page and ask for suggestions to improve the magazine.

You have made a good beginning by studying a few house magazines of well-reputed corporates to get an idea of the layout and contents of these in-house magazines. You need not restrict it to just manufacturing companies but explore magazines of other organizations like public sector banks too. "Fireside," the house magazine of Thermax, is one of the award-winning house magazines, and "Kshema" of Corporation Bank is also worth going through.
When you are planning your internal magazine, it is important that you be clear why you need to have a magazine, what you wish to attain by circulating it, what is the frequency, and how you will manage to generate content. Most house magazines contain an editorial, a message from the chairman, some brief information about the new business and new initiatives, a mix of human interest articles, motivational content, rewards, recognition, and obituaries. There could be other columns like a learner's corner, employees' contributions such as poems, articles, humor, etc. Special awards or outstanding achievements of employees or departments or the company must be suitably highlighted too.
It would be useful to have a good editorial board in place so that the contents are screened, and no bias or favoritism is shown in the selection of content or rejection of content. More importantly, they should ensure that there is quality content and good production of the house magazine with a special emphasis on timely circulation to all. The cost factor is also a key component that will impact the quality of the magazine. Having representatives from functional departments and branches will ensure a sufficient inflow of content. You can also consider an e-magazine to save costs and ease the logistics of distribution.
You must be vigilant and ensure that copyrighted material is not published without permission. Also, make sure that content is not plagiarized and passed off as original material, and ensure that the publication of email forwards and SMS messages is avoided as far as possible.
